CDH53-470KC Equivalent & Substitute Parts

Part Overview

The CDH53-470KC is a 47 µH unshielded drum core wirewound inductor manufactured by Sumida America Components Inc., rated for 530 mA continuous current with a maximum DC resistance of 770 mOhm. This component is designed for surface mount applications in nonstandard package configurations. The part is currently classified as obsolete, necessitating identification of active equivalent alternatives to maintain design continuity and ensure supply chain availability for new production and repair applications.

Engineering Selection Recommendations

Primary Substitute: CDH53NP-470KC

The CDH53NP-470KC is the recommended direct substitute for the obsolete CDH53-470KC. This selection is based on the following engineering criteria:

Electrical Compatibility: All critical electrical parameters are identical, including inductance value (47 µH), current rating (530 mA), and DC resistance (770 mOhm maximum). The component maintains the same ferrite core material and unshielded configuration, ensuring equivalent circuit performance.

Mechanical Compatibility: Physical dimensions are identical (6.00 mm × 5.20 mm × 3.20 mm), confirming direct footprint compatibility on existing PCB layouts designed for the CDH53-470KC.

Product Status & Availability: The CDH53NP-470KC is classified as active, ensuring ongoing availability and supply chain reliability. The CDH53-470KC is obsolete, making the substitute essential for continued production support.

Compliance Enhancement: The CDH53NP-470KC achieves ROHS3 compliance, whereas the original part is non-compliant. This upgrade aligns with current regulatory requirements for new designs and manufacturing environments.

Temperature Range: The substitute offers an extended operating temperature range (-40°C to 100°C) compared to the original (-30°C to 100°C), providing additional thermal margin for demanding applications.

Packaging Consideration: The substitute is supplied in tape & reel format, which is standard for high-volume production. If bulk or alternative packaging is required, contact the manufacturer directly.
